About this Role

We are seeking a Site Reliability Engineer to support the stability, scalability, and performance of critical user-facing applications and production systems. This role blends software engineering and operational excellence, focusing on automation, cloud infrastructure, and proactive reliability practices. You will contribute to ensuring high availability, efficient deployments, and continuous improvement across application operations within a complex, distributed environment.

What you’ll do

  • Maintain the availability, reliability, and performance of production applications and infrastructure.
  • Participate in on-call rotations, using proactive monitoring to prevent incidents before they occur.
  • Design, build, and operate infrastructure using tools such as Terraform, Kubernetes, Chef, and container technologies.
  • Implement monitoring and alerting focused on service health and user impact using platforms such as CloudWatch, Splunk, AppDynamics, Dynatrace, Grafana, Kibana, Prometheus, and Datadog.
  • Automate repetitive operational tasks through scripting and tooling to improve efficiency and consistency.
  • Debug and resolve production issues across multiple services and layers of the technology stack.
  • Support deployment activities, including CMS enhancements and new application releases.
  • Collaborate with internal teams and third-party providers to investigate and resolve complex incidents.
  • Document solutions, root causes, and procedures to build reusable knowledge and enable continuous improvement.
  • Support infrastructure growth planning to meet future scalability and performance needs.

Who you are

  • You hold a Bachelor’s degree in Engineering, Computer Science, or a related discipline.
  • You have 1–2 years of experience in IT support, system administration, or web/software development.
  • You have hands-on experience with UNIX/Linux administration and cloud platforms, particularly AWS.
  • You are familiar with DevOps and CI/CD tools such as Jenkins, Ansible, Git, and GitLab.
  • You have working knowledge of containerisation, microservices, and infrastructure-as-code practices.
  • You are comfortable working with monitoring, alerting, and logging tools.
  • You communicate clearly, document thoroughly, and collaborate effectively with diverse stakeholders.
  • You are adaptable, detail-oriented, and able to manage multiple priorities in a dynamic environment.
  • You are open to shift-based work and on-call responsibilities.
